THE Education Ministry will clear up speculation about the reinstatement of a travel blacklist on National Higher Education Fund (PTPTN) loan defaulters.

Minister Maszlee Malik said in the Parliament lobby today that he will check with PTPTN chairman Wan Saiful Wan Jan whether the proposal is on the table.

Maszlee was asked about the matter following recent news that the blacklist reinstatement was raised in a stakeholder consultation.

Days ago, Wan Saiful said bringing back the travel blacklist was not part of PTPTN’s plans, but had been raised by stakeholders who felt loan defaulters should not be rewarded.

He added that feedback from PTPTN stakeholders will be presented to the ministry.

Shortly after Pakatan Harapan formed the federal government last year, it removed more than 400,000 PTPTN load defaulters from the blacklist in keeping with its election promise.

It was reported that defaulters owe some RM36 billion in student loans. – March 20, 2019
